Lucien Jean-Baptiste: this ambitious and very personal project that he still intends to carry out


In La Traversée, in theaters since June 29, he plays an educator stuck in the open sea with young school dropouts and an ex-cop from the BAC.

What made you want to board this boat?

Lucien Jean-Baptiste: I’m a guy from the islands and I’m going to move to Vendée, sailing knows me! More seriously, the strength of this film is not to convey clichés about cops and young people from the estates and not to make them confront each other. There, they find themselves in the middle of the Mediterranean for a fifteen-day trip on a boat, and they must move forward together. It is a film about communication and reconciliation. These values ​​are close to my heart.

Specialized educator, is this a profession that you could have practiced?

Sure ! I was a summer camp monitor when I was young. I took a lot of kids to the mountains. I often speak with educators in sensitive neighborhoods. They admit to giving up, for lack of means and because times have become tougher. We get the impression that in high places, there is a desire to let these young people sink into crisis situations. I think it’s terrible! But as the film tells us, we must not lose hope. We must continue to dialogue.

What about your film project about your childhood in the suburbs in the 1970s?

It is still under construction. I wanted to talk about this generation that I call “the first”. We came from afar, with a different skin color. Of course, we were confronted with racism but we had in mind that our parents had sacrificed themselves so that we could have a better life. We were full of hope even if the institutions held us back by telling us to stay in our place.
